Most critics are assuming that the previewed model will be the 2016 RDX, and they are predicting that the automaker will unveil a tweaked version of the compact crossover for a mid-cycle refresh. As of right now, the RDX is too popular and too new to justify a brand new generation. The current RDX manages to walk the line between compact crossover and SUV by giving drivers responsive handling and a small vehicle that has so much cargo space it seems bigger on the inside. Its 273-hp V6 engine with 28 mpg highway fuel economy gives drivers the power and efficiency they want in a family vehicle—the vehicle class that most notoriously needs to be able to handle everything. It's because of the RDX's ability to get the job done better than its competitors that has industry analysts predicting tweaks rather than monumental changes for the Chicago Auto Show update. The new, crisper, sharper angles of the 2016 Acura NSX could influence the crossover's sense of style as well.
